Why Awning for AC Unit Is Necessary

I found that an awning for my AC unit is necessary because it helps protect the outdoor unit from direct sunlight, rain, and debris. When my AC sits under harsh sun for long hours, it has to work harder to cool my home, which can lead to higher energy use and extra wear over time. With an awning, I feel more confident that the unit is getting some protection and can run more efficiently.

I also like that an awning helps extend the life of my AC unit. By reducing exposure to heavy rain, falling leaves, and other weather damage, I can help prevent rust, clogging, and unnecessary repairs. For me, that means fewer maintenance problems and less stress during hot weather when I need the system most.

Another reason I appreciate having an awning is that it gives my AC setup a cleaner, more organized look. It is a simple addition, but it makes me feel like I am taking better care of my home’s cooling system. Overall, I see it as a small investment that can save me money, improve performance, and protect my AC unit for the long run.

Making Sure Airflow Was Not Restricted

One thing I learned quickly was that an awning should never trap heat around the AC unit. I looked for a design that offered enough clearance on the sides and front so the condenser could still breathe properly. In my experience, ventilation matters just as much as shade. If the awning blocks airflow, it can actually make the system work harder instead of helping it.

Choosing the Right Material

I compared several materials before deciding what suited my needs best. Metal awnings felt sturdy and long-lasting, but I also found lightweight options that were easier to install. Polycarbonate awnings appealed to me because they let in some light while still reducing direct sun exposure. I chose based on climate, budget, and how much maintenance I was willing to do.
